Plain-English summary
This flaw affects Lenovo Vantage installations before 10.2003.10.0. A signed-in local user could potentially turn ordinary access into elevated code execution. It is not a remote internet-facing issue, but it matters on shared endpoints, compromised user accounts, and managed Lenovo fleets.
Executive priority
Treat this as a high-priority endpoint hygiene issue, especially in Lenovo-heavy environments. It is not described as remotely exploitable, but it can increase the impact of a compromised local user account.
Technical view
CVE-2020-8327 is a CWE-428 privilege escalation issue in LenovoBatteryGaugePackage for Lenovo System Interface Foundation bundled with Lenovo Vantage before 10.2003.10.0. CVSS 3.1 is 7.3: local attack vector, low complexity, low privileges, user interaction required, with high confidentiality, integrity, and availability impact.
Likely exposure
Exposure is most likely on Lenovo Windows endpoints running Lenovo Vantage versions earlier than 10.2003.10.0. Servers and non-Lenovo systems are not indicated by the provided sources.
Exploitation context
The sources do not show active exploitation, and the CVE is not marked KEV. Exploitation requires local authenticated access and user interaction, making it more relevant after phishing, malware footholds, shared workstations, or insider misuse.

Mitigation direction
- Upgrade Lenovo Vantage to 10.2003.10.0 or later where applicable.
- Review Lenovo advisory LEN-30401 for product-specific guidance.
- Prioritize shared, kiosk, executive, and administrator-used Lenovo endpoints.
- Remove unsupported vulnerable software only if Lenovo guidance and business needs allow.
Validation and detection
- Inventory Lenovo Vantage versions across managed Windows endpoints.
- Confirm no endpoint remains below Lenovo Vantage 10.2003.10.0.
- Check vulnerability management tools for CVE-2020-8327 detections.
- Track exceptions with owner, business reason, and remediation date.
